Output 08fa167279d860811f2513981f297e986591cc3b5a7c2d730522331567bc3f74:1

value
34152684
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05cbd3f281bc4a31ef017ed9414d929885a651f1 OP_EQUAL
address
M8RonbqVqkjGMzngszoAkqXZdtN99w7NXk
transaction
08fa167279d860811f2513981f297e986591cc3b5a7c2d730522331567bc3f74
spent
true